Hey — handing off Sweepling, our orphaned-resource sweeper, for your review. It scans the Fernvale clusters nightly, tags unowned volumes and stale service accounts, and deletes after a seven-day grace window. Main thing to scrutinize: it runs with broad delete permissions. Scope rationale, audit logging details, and the threat model writeup are all on the internal page.

wiki page, baguf-kahap: https://confluence.tolvaqsys.internal/browse/display/projects/8d5f528f

Subject: Memtrace cut-over complete

Team,

Cut-over to Memtrace v2 for GPU memory profiling finished last night. Old v1 agents are disabled; any tickets referencing v1 dashboards should be closed as resolved-by-migration. Sampling overhead is now under 2% and allocation traces include kernel names. Known gap: profiles older than 30 days were not migrated. Point customers at the v2 docs for setup questions. For reference when troubleshooting, the agent now runs with the following configuration.

settings of bagaf-bawip:
[aldax]
port = 5000
region = south-4
host = aldax.brasklabs.corp
team = brivan
timeout_ms = 2000
retries = 2

## Migration Step 4: Enable Batched Resolvers

The Brambleworks GraphQL gateway previously fired one query per order line, causing the N+1 load spikes support saw in August. Version 2.6 batches these through a dataloader layer. After upgrading, support should expect slower-looking individual resolver timings but far lower total request latency — this is normal. If a tenant reports stale line items, check whether batching cache TTL is set too high before escalating. Verify the gateway is running with the configuration values shown below.

service settings:
FRAMIR_LOG_LEVEL=debug
FRAMIR_METRICS_HOST=metrics.framir.tolvaqcorp.corp
FRAMIR_POOL_SIZE=16

Welcome to the Murmur team! One thing you'll hear about a lot is Quellbox, our alert deduplicator. It collapses repeated pages into a single incident so nobody gets buzzed forty times for one flaky probe. If a customer says they "only got one alert" for a multi-host outage, that's usually Quellbox working as intended. The dedup rules and suppression windows are all documented on the page below.

operations page: https://confluence.lumicsys.internal/projects/display/projects/display